A technology company in the United Kingdom is seeking a Service Transition Manager to ensure seamless transitions of services into operational environments. The ideal candidate will have proven experience in Service Transition and a strong understanding of ITIL processes.
Responsibilities include:
- Maintaining transition plans
- Managing risks
- Building relationships with stakeholders
This role requires excellent leadership and communication skills. A commitment to continuous improvement is essential.

How to prepare for a job interview at boxxe
✨Know Your ITIL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your ITIL processes before the interview. Be ready to discuss how you've applied these principles in past roles, especially in service transitions. This will show that you not only understand the theory but can also implement it effectively.
✨Prepare Transition Plans Examples
Have a couple of solid examples of transition plans you've managed in the past. Be prepared to walk through the steps you took,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This will demonstrate your hands-on experience and problem-solving skills.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Think of specific instances where you've led a team or project during a service transition. Highlight your communication style and how you built relationships with stakeholders. This is crucial for the role, so make sure to convey your leadership approach clearly.
✨Emphasise Continuous Improvement
Be ready to discuss how you've contributed to continuous improvement in your previous roles. Share examples of initiatives you've implemented that enhanced service transitions or operational efficiency. This will align perfectly with the company's commitment to ongoing development.
